"Golden Spur Award best western novel."
"Ignacio Ortiz - a Mexican orphan and a runaway searching for his past - lives through eras of intense change, including revolutionary upheavals, two world wars, and the beginning of the modern west during New Mexico's last territorial days. As these turbulent events serve as a backdrop to his life, Ignacio's own loyalties will be tested by the passions of his tempestuous employers - the MacAndrews clan."--Taken from cover p.4.
